The Battle of White Bird Canyon was one of the most lopsided defeats the U.S. Army ever suffered in the American West. On June 17, 1877, Captain David Perry led roughly one hundred soldiers and scouts into Idaho’s White Bird Canyon, believing they could quickly subdue the Nez Perce. Instead, the Nez Perce delivered a crushing defeat. In less than an hour, 34 soldiers lay dead as dozens more were forced to flee on foot. The Nez Perce, fighting for their very survival, lost not a single warrior. This stunning victory was only the beginning. Just two weeks later, Nez Perce warriors annihilated Lieutenant Rains and his command of ten men, once again without suffering a single casualty. These early triumphs showed the tactical brilliance and determination of the Nez Perce people, who had long endured broken treaties, land seizures, and violence from settlers. Once a peaceful nation led by figures such as Chief Joseph and Looking Glass, they were pushed into war after decades of betrayal and deception. The conflict would span several states, involve thousands of soldiers and volunteers, and claim hundreds of lives. But at White Bird Canyon, the Army met a devastating and unforgettable defeat.
